If you listen to the full quote, he says he wants to have 2 guys step up, and have a guy stay with fresh legs for the second half.

I still think Frank goes with the hot hand approach like last season, giving Hilliard or Ware early season, early game carries to wear down the defense. With Ford cleaning up after them and Blue going for yards in the 2nd half against tired defenses like last year.

Hill will fill the Ware/Hilliard role if either get hurt or are ineffective. Magee will fill either the Ford or Blue role if the same happens to either of them.

I actually think our top three rushers will differ a lot of time. I think there is too much talent there. It wouldn't surprise me to see some guys not get carries early in the season but get them late and vice versa, just to always have fresh legs.
